public abstract class AbstractTypeConstructor
extends org.yaml.snakeyaml.constructor.Constructor
org.yaml.snakeyaml.constructor.Constructor.ConstructMapping, org.yaml.snakeyaml.constructor.Constructor.ConstructScalar, org.yaml.snakeyaml.constructor.Constructor.ConstructSequence, org.yaml.snakeyaml.constructor.Constructor.ConstructYamlObjectorg.yaml.snakeyaml.constructor.SafeConstructor.ConstructUndefined, org.yaml.snakeyaml.constructor.SafeConstructor.ConstructYamlBinary, org.yaml.snakeyaml.constructor.SafeConstructor.ConstructYamlBool, org.yaml.snakeyaml.constructor.SafeConstructor.ConstructYamlFloat, org.yaml.snakeyaml.constructor.SafeConstructor.ConstructYamlInt, org.yaml.snakeyaml.constructor.SafeConstructor.ConstructYamlMap, org.yaml.snakeyaml.constructor.SafeConstructor.ConstructYamlNull, org.yaml.snakeyaml.constructor.SafeConstructor.ConstructYamlNumber, org.yaml.snakeyaml.constructor.SafeConstructor.ConstructYamlOmap, org.yaml.snakeyaml.constructor.SafeConstructor.ConstructYamlPairs, org.yaml.snakeyaml.constructor.SafeConstructor.ConstructYamlSeq, org.yaml.snakeyaml.constructor.SafeConstructor.ConstructYamlSet, org.yaml.snakeyaml.constructor.SafeConstructor.ConstructYamlStr, org.yaml.snakeyaml.constructor.SafeConstructor.ConstructYamlTimestamp| 限定符 | 构造器和说明 |
|---|---|
protected |
AbstractTypeConstructor(Class<?> rootClass) |
| 限定符和类型 | 方法和说明 |
|---|---|
protected org.yaml.snakeyaml.constructor.Construct |
getConstructor(org.yaml.snakeyaml.nodes.Node node) |
protected void |
registerConstruct(Class typeClass,
org.yaml.snakeyaml.constructor.Construct classConstruct)
register construct for class.
|
addTypeDescription, getClassForName, getClassForNodeconstructMapping2ndStep, constructSet2ndStep, flattenMappingcheckData, constructArray, constructArrayStep2, constructMapping, constructObject, constructScalar, constructSequence, constructSequenceStep2, constructSet, constructSet, createArray, createDefaultList, createDefaultMap, createDefaultSet, createDefaultSet, getData, getPropertyUtils, getSingleData, isExplicitPropertyUtils, setComposer, setPropertyUtilsprotected AbstractTypeConstructor(Class<?> rootClass)
protected final void registerConstruct(Class typeClass, org.yaml.snakeyaml.constructor.Construct classConstruct)
typeClass - type classclassConstruct - class constructprotected final org.yaml.snakeyaml.constructor.Construct getConstructor(org.yaml.snakeyaml.nodes.Node node)
getConstructor 在类中 org.yaml.snakeyaml.constructor.BaseConstructorCopyright © 2020 The Apache Software Foundation. All rights reserved.